The One Big Union (OBU) was a concept that emerged in the early 20th century, primarily in Canada and the United States, advocating for the unification of all workers across different industries and trades into a single, cohesive labor organization. The OBU believed that by consolidating workers' power, they could effectively challenge the capitalist class, improve labor conditions, and secure better wages and benefits. It emphasized direct action and solidarity among workers, promoting the idea that a united workforce could bring about significant social and economic change.
